终极解决方案:让旧Mac完美运行最新macOS的完整指南
2026/7/1 14:30:32 网站建设 项目流程

终极解决方案:让旧Mac完美运行最新macOS的完整指南

【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

还在为旧款Mac无法升级最新系统而烦恼吗?OpenCore Legacy Patcher开源项目为你提供了完美的解决方案!这个强大的工具能让2007年以后的旧款Intel Mac重新焕发生机,支持macOS Big Sur到最新的Sequoia系统。无论是硬件加速、Wi-Fi功能还是苹果生态的新特性,都能在你的老设备上完美实现。

旧Mac用户面临的真实困境

许多Mac用户在设备使用5-7年后都会遇到同样的困扰:苹果官方停止系统更新支持,但硬件性能依然足够。这意味着你的设备无法获得最新的安全补丁、性能优化和新功能。更糟糕的是,许多新应用要求最新系统版本,导致你的Mac逐渐被边缘化。

核心问题包括:

  • 系统更新被官方限制,无法体验新功能
  • 安全漏洞无法修复,设备面临风险
  • 硬件性能被浪费,明明还能再战几年
  • 无法使用最新应用和苹果生态功能

OpenCore Legacy Patcher的创新解决方案

OpenCore Legacy Patcher通过创新的技术方案,巧妙地绕过苹果的硬件限制。它不是在系统上打补丁那么简单,而是在引导层进行智能处理,确保系统稳定性和安全性。

技术核心优势:

  • 🚀零固件修改:所有操作都在内存中完成,不影响硬件固件
  • 🔒系统完整性保护:支持完整的SIP和FileVault 2安全特性
  • 🔄原生OTA更新:安装后可通过系统设置直接更新
  • 🛡️可逆操作:随时可以恢复到原始状态

OpenCore Legacy Patcher的主界面简洁直观,提供四大核心功能模块

三大核心功能,满足不同需求

1. 系统安装器创建

OpenCore Legacy Patcher提供了完整的macOS安装器创建方案。无论是下载最新系统还是使用现有安装文件,都能轻松完成。

创建安装器界面提供两种方式:下载安装程序或使用现有文件

创建过程简单直观:

  1. 选择"创建macOS安装器"功能
  2. 根据网络情况选择下载或使用现有文件
  3. 程序自动检测并格式化USB设备
  4. 等待制作完成,通常需要15-45分钟

2. 后安装硬件补丁

这是OpenCore Legacy Patcher最强大的功能之一。安装新系统后,程序会自动检测你的硬件,并提供针对性的驱动和补丁。

后安装菜单显示针对特定硬件的可用补丁,如AMD Legacy Vega和Intel Ironlake显卡驱动

支持的硬件类型:

  • 显卡补丁:AMD、Intel、NVIDIA全系列显卡支持
  • 网络驱动:Wi-Fi、蓝牙、有线网络全面兼容
  • 存储优化:SATA和NVMe电源管理优化
  • 特殊功能:Sidecar、AirPlay到Mac等新特性解锁

3. 安全与系统设置

为了确保系统稳定性和兼容性,OpenCore Legacy Patcher提供了精细的安全设置选项。

安全设置界面允许调整系统完整性保护级别,平衡安全性与兼容性

关键安全配置:

  • 系统完整性保护(SIP)级别调整
  • 内核扩展签名验证设置
  • 安全启动模式配置
  • 文件系统权限管理

实际应用场景与案例

场景一:2012年MacBook Pro升级macOS Sonoma

张先生有一台2012年的MacBook Pro,原本只能运行macOS Catalina。通过OpenCore Legacy Patcher,他成功升级到了macOS Sonoma,获得了:

  • 最新的安全更新和性能优化
  • 完整的Sidecar和Universal Control支持
  • 硬件加速的视频播放能力
  • 现代应用兼容性

场景二:2009年iMac作为家庭媒体中心

李女士将2009年的iMac变成了家庭媒体中心,运行macOS Monterey:

  • 支持最新的流媒体应用
  • 硬件加速的4K视频解码
  • 稳定的网络连接和文件共享
  • 节能模式下的长时间运行

场景三:2015年MacBook Air作为开发备用机

王先生用2015年的MacBook Air作为开发备用机,运行macOS Ventura:

  • 完整的Xcode和开发工具支持
  • Docker和虚拟机运行流畅
  • 多显示器扩展支持
  • 稳定的电池续航表现

实施步骤详解

第一步:准备工作与环境验证

在开始之前,确保你的设备符合以下要求:

  • 至少16GB容量的USB闪存盘(建议USB 3.0)
  • 运行macOS 10.13或更高版本的Mac电脑
  • 稳定的互联网连接
  • 目标升级的旧款Mac设备

重要提醒:

  • ⚠️ 完整备份当前系统数据
  • ⚠️ 确保有至少30GB可用磁盘空间
  • ⚠️ 更新到最新的原生macOS版本

第二步:获取并配置OpenCore Legacy Patcher

# 克隆项目仓库到本地 git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her # 进入项目目录 cd OpenCore-Legacy-Patcher # 启动图形界面程序 chmod +x OpenCore-Patcher-GUI.command ./OpenCore-Patcher-GUI.command

首次启动时,macOS可能会提示"无法打开",需要在"系统偏好设置→安全性与隐私"中允许该应用运行。

第三步:创建安装器并安装系统

  1. 选择创建安装器方式:根据网络环境选择在线下载或使用现有文件
  2. 准备USB设备:插入USB闪存盘,程序会自动检测并提示格式化
  3. 等待制作完成:保持耐心,不要中断过程

启动盘制作过程显示详细进度,包括已写入字节数和剩余时间估算

第四步:安装后优化与补丁

系统安装完成后,重启进入新系统,再次运行OpenCore Legacy Patcher:

  1. 选择"Post-Install Root Patch"功能
  2. 程序会自动检测硬件并显示可用补丁
  3. 选择需要的补丁并应用
  4. 重启系统完成优化

进阶技巧与优化建议

显卡补丁选择策略

根据你的显卡类型选择合适的补丁:

AMD显卡用户:

  • AMD Legacy Vega:修复AMD Vega系列显卡兼容性
  • AMD TeraScale:为非Metal显卡提供基本加速

Intel集成显卡:

  • Intel Ironlake:修复早期Intel集成显卡
  • Intel HD Graphics:为3代-6代酷睿提供支持

NVIDIA独立显卡:

  • NVIDIA Kepler:修复Kepler架构显卡
  • NVIDIA Maxwell/Pascal:提供Metal支持

系统版本选择指南

不同年代的Mac适合不同的macOS版本:

Mac发布时间推荐macOS版本性能表现适用场景
2007-2009macOS Big Sur基本流畅文档处理、网页浏览
2010-2012macOS Monterey良好性能日常办公、媒体播放
2013-2015macOS Ventura流畅体验轻度设计、编程开发
2016-2017macOS Sonoma接近原生专业应用、多任务处理

性能优化配置

  1. 显示设置优化:调整分辨率至最佳平衡点
  2. 视觉效果调整:禁用不必要的动画和特效
  3. 存储优化:定期清理系统缓存和临时文件
  4. 电源管理:使用节能模式延长电池寿命

官方文档与技术支持

核心文档资源

项目提供了完整的文档支持,你可以在以下位置找到帮助:

  • 入门指南:docs/START.md - 快速开始指南
  • 型号支持:docs/MODELS.md - 完整的设备兼容性列表
  • 安装教程:docs/INSTALLER.md - 详细的安装步骤
  • 故障排查:docs/TROUBLESHOOTING.md - 常见问题解决方案

技术架构了解

如果你想深入了解技术实现,可以查看以下核心模块:

  • 硬件检测模块:opencore_legacy_patcher/detections/ - 设备探测和识别
  • EFI构建模块:opencore_legacy_patcher/efi_builder/ - 引导加载器构建
  • 系统补丁模块:opencore_legacy_patcher/sys_patch/ - 内核和系统补丁
  • 图形界面模块:opencore_legacy_patcher/wx_gui/ - 用户界面实现

常见问题与解决方案

启动问题处理

Q: 启动时出现禁止符号或黑屏怎么办?A: 尝试以下解决方案:

  1. 更换USB端口或使用不同品牌USB盘
  2. 在设置中重新生成OpenCore配置
  3. 添加-v参数查看详细启动日志
  4. 确认设备在支持列表中

安装过程问题

Q: 安装过程中断或卡住怎么办?A: 按顺序尝试:

  1. 清理NVRAM(重启时按住Command+Option+P+R)
  2. 重置SMC(根据机型执行相应流程)
  3. 确保目标磁盘有至少50GB可用空间
  4. 使用有线网络连接,避免Wi-Fi不稳定

硬件兼容性问题

Q: Wi-Fi或蓝牙无法使用怎么办?A: 网络功能修复步骤:

  1. 重新应用网络补丁
  2. 检查无线网卡型号是否支持
  3. 更新到最新的OpenCore Legacy Patcher版本
  4. 查看系统日志中的网络相关错误

性能优化问题

Q: 性能不如预期怎么办?A: 性能优化建议:

  1. 调整显示分辨率至最佳平衡点
  2. 禁用不必要的视觉效果
  3. 使用节能模式延长电池寿命
  4. 定期清理系统缓存和临时文件

开始你的旧Mac重生之旅

OpenCore Legacy Patcher不仅仅是一个技术工具,它代表着对旧设备的尊重和对技术共享的承诺。通过这个项目,你可以:

延长设备寿命- 让老Mac继续发挥作用 ✨节省资金- 无需购买新设备即可体验新系统 ✨学习技术- 深入了解macOS和硬件兼容性 ✨参与社区- 加入全球的开源爱好者群体

记住,技术探索需要耐心和细心。如果在使用过程中遇到问题,不要犹豫查阅官方文档或向社区寻求帮助。每一次成功的系统升级,都是对开源精神和技术共享的最好诠释。

现在就开始行动吧!从备份数据开始,按照我们的指南一步步操作,很快你就能在旧设备上体验最新的macOS功能。这不仅是一次系统升级,更是一次技术与创造力的探索之旅。

温馨提示:始终在进行重大系统更改前做好完整备份,这是保障数据安全的最佳实践。祝你升级顺利!

【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询